Sustainable Hardwood Sourcing: What You Need to Know


Among one of the most vital facets of sustainable hardwood flooring is responsible sourcing. Honest distributors follow standards established by companies such as the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) and the Sustainable Forestry Initiative (SFI). These certifications make sure that the timber made use of in flooring products is harvested properly, preserving eco-friendly equilibrium and protecting against over-logging.


Reclaimed wood has also emerged as a top choice for sustainability-minded house owners. Restored from old barns, stockrooms, and historic structures, recovered hardwood flooring brings personality and originality to any type of area while getting rid of the requirement for new tree harvesting.


One more innovative option gaining popularity is crafted wood. Unlike strong timber flooring, which consists of a single item of lumber, crafted wood features numerous layers, lowering the total need for slow-growing hardwood varieties. By utilizing a smaller amount of strong wood and combining it with lasting materials, this option gives the very same appeal with a lower ecological footprint.

Water-Based Finishes for a Safer Home


Typical coatings usually have extreme chemicals that contribute to indoor air pollution. In response, several suppliers have actually transitioned to water-based finishes that are reduced in VOCs, making certain a much healthier living space without compromising on the safety high qualities of the coating.


Bamboo and Cork: The Rising Stars


Although practically not hardwood, bamboo and cork have actually ended up being popular options because of their rapid regrowth and sustainability. Bamboo expands significantly faster than typical hardwood trees, making it an eco-friendly choice that mimics the heat and appeal of timeless wood floorings.
